Content Matrix Error ---- Server was unable to process the request --> Value does not fall within the expected range.

We are using Content Matrix 7.2.0.7 Version for Migration from SharePoint 2010 to Office online.

 

We are able to connect the SharePoint 2010 site without any issues and we have Site Collection Admin (SCA) Access on the source.

 

When we are expanding any sub-sites in the source, on every document library we are getting below error message.

 

"Server was unable to process the request --> Value does not fall within the expected range."

    1 : Point 1 is not feasible as it is deployed at farm level, so version upgrade is not allowed.

    2 : We have custom content types, site columns and those are mapped with term stores, so in Native Mode mapping option is disable.

     

    I troubleshoot further more and got this message in error log

     

    2017-11-09 11.15.20.1891: An error occurred while fecthing child nodes for Node Site URL/Doc Lib URL'

    Server was unable to process request. ---> Value does not fall within the expected range.

    Type: System.Web.Services.Protocols.SoapException

    Stack:  at Metalogix.SharePoint.Adapters.MLWS.MLWSAdapter.ExecuteMethod(String sMethodName, Object[] parameters)

      at Metalogix.SharePoint.Adapters.MLWS.MLWSAdapter.GetFolders(String sListID, String sIDs, String sParentFolder)

      at Metalogix.SharePoint.SPFolderCollection.FetchData()

      at Metalogix.SharePoint.SPFolder.get_SubFolders()

      at Metalogix.SharePoint.SPFolder.FetchChildNodes()

      at Metalogix.Explorer.ExplorerNode.FetchChildren()
